Artist Bio:
Klymaxx is an American all-female band formed in Los Angeles, California in the late 1970s. The band's music is a fusion of R&B, pop, funk, and dance, and they are best known for their hit songs "Meeting in the Ladies Room" and "I Miss You." Klymaxx achieved success in the 1980s, with their album "Meeting in the Ladies Room" reaching platinum status.
The band's lineup has changed over the years, but original members include Bernadette Cooper, Cheryl Cooley, and Lorena Porter. Klymaxx was one of the few female bands in the music industry at the time, and they gained a strong following for their energetic performances and catchy tunes. Despite changes in the music industry, Klymaxx remains a memorable and influential group from the 1980s era.
